Volvo: Volvo 240 brakes bleeding, rear caliper, brake valve


Question
Hi, I´ve got a -87 240 GL and I recently repaired the brakes. When I bleed the rear right the pedal feels stiff (using a hose with a ball-spring-valve), bleeding the other wheels the pedal feels loose. Also the brakes dosent work on the right rear, I´ve replaced the brake disc holder, and it works (tried with compressed air). How can I bleed the master cylinder easiest? Or can it be someting else? Thanks

Answer
Tim,
You can loosen and bleed the Master right at the lines coming out of it. If you are not getting fluid to the right rear caliper you may have a collapsed line or a bad brake valve. Follow the line forward to check it. Remove it from the brake valve to see if fluid is coming out of the valve. The brake valve might need replacing. New valve $90.00.
